What is a stakeholder meeting?

A stakeholder meeting is a gathering of individuals or groups who have a vested interest or concern in a specific project, organization, or issue. It is a forum for stakeholders to voice their opinions, concerns, and ideas, and to work collaboratively towards a common goal. Stakeholder meetings can be formal or informal and can take various forms, including virtual or in-person meetings, workshops, conferences, or town hall-style gatherings. The purpose of the meeting is to foster communication, collaboration, and relationship building among stakeholders, with the aim of achieving a mutually beneficial outcome.
